Output dba04291fadc32702b6aa21a9e643c39382ae02fe21ff54c88077313e1f6e173:1

value
1868800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60652cd8b24dfae4c445cc95374f94416e90ef0 OP_EQUAL
address
3MCg6xRZCF91uqP3czTsDHiYAiwtNCwwX1
transaction
dba04291fadc32702b6aa21a9e643c39382ae02fe21ff54c88077313e1f6e173
spent
true